CHICKEN SALNA- PRESSURE COOKER METHOD

         


To Grind (Masala Paste) :

Tbsp - Table Spoon
Tsp - Tea Spoon




Ingredients
Quantity
1.  Fennel Seeds or Saunf  
2 Tbsp
2.  Jeera
½  Tbsp
3.  Pepper
½ Tbsp
4.  Cashews
6-7
5.  Cinnamon stick
½ inch
6.  Cardamom
4 pods
7.  Star anise
½ piece
8.  Cloves
4 pieces
9.  Stone flower (Kalpasi)
2 piece
10. Coconut
¾ cup



1.  Switch on the stove, keep a pan.

2. Add all the spices from 1 to 8 and roast till brown in medium flame.

3   Remove in a Plate, Keep aside, let it cool down.

4. Now add Coconut.




  5. Saute till the coconut turns brown.

 

5. Grind the coconut and spice into fine paste by adding water.







For Gravy:





Ingredients
Quantity
1.  Chicken
1/4 Kg ( Cleaned)
2.Onion
1 big sliced
3.Tomato
1 big sliced
4.Ginger Garlic Paste- Crushed
Made from 1 inch ginger and 5 Garlic pods
5.Fennel
1 Tbsp
6.Jeera
½ Tbsp
7.Cinnamon
½ inch
8.Bay leaf
1 piece
9.Oil
¼ Cup
10.Coriander Leaves
½ Cup
11.Mint Leaves
Few
12.Chili Powder
1 Tbsp
13.Chicken masala powder – Home made or Store bought
2 Tbsp
14.Turmeric Powder
½ Tbsp
15.Salt
To Taste



 1.Add Oil in a pressure cooker 


2.Once oil gets heated add fennel seeds, Jeera, Cinnamon stick & bay leaf.


3. Saute for a Min or till spice emits fragrance.








4.Add Ginger Garlic Paste.


5.Add finely sliced onion with some salt to speed up cooking process.


6.Once turns translucent add tomatoes and cook for 2 mins.





4. Now add Chili Powder, Turmeric and Homemade gravy chicken masala powder followed by mint leaves.





 





5. Mix well, Add chicken and let the masala coats chicken.


6. Let it sear (cook for 3-4 mins).


         



7. Add ground masala Paste, Add 2.5 cups of water, and pressure cook for 2 whistles in medium                Flame.






8. Once pressure is down.




9.Add a handful of finely chopped coriander.





9. After mixing let the Salna rest for 5 mins till the oil floats on top and Coriander flavor to indulge in. 


10. Serve hot with Mains of your choice.

11. The Same Recipe can be made with vegetable of your choice but pressure cooking upto 1 whistle is enough.
